    European Parliament legislative resolution on the proposal for a directive of the European Parliament and of the Council on the term of protection of copyright and certain related rights (Codified version) (COM(2006)0219 — C6-0160/2006 — 2006/0071(COD))

    (Codecision procedure — Codification)

    The European Parliament,

    - having regard to the Commission proposal to the European Parliament and the Council (COM(2006)0219) [1],

    - having regard to Article 251(2) and Articles 47(2), 55 and 95 of the EC Treaty, pursuant to which the Commission submitted the proposal to Parliament (C6-0160/2006),

    - having regard to the Interinstitutional Agreement of 20 December 1994 — Accelerated working method for official codification of legislative texts [2],

    - having regard to Rules 80, 51 and 43 of its Rules of Procedure,

    - having regard to the report of the Committee on Legal Affairs (A6-0323/2006),

    1. Approves the Commission proposal;

    2. Instructs its President to forward its position to the Council and the Commission.
